It's time you learned their names: The bass is Tim Foust, the beatboxer is Adam Rupp, the tenor (the gorgeous one with the incredible dance moves) is Austin Brown, the baritone (the one you heard sing a solo for the first time) is Adam Chance, and the low tenor (the one with the glasses in the middle) is Rob Lundquist!
